1 Timothy 4:6-10
Christian Standard Bible
A Good Servant of Jesus Christ
6 If you point these things out to the brothers and sisters, you will be a good servant of Christ Jesus, nourished by the words of the faith(A) and the good teaching that you have followed.(B) 7 But have nothing to do with pointless and silly myths.(C) Rather, train yourself in godliness.(D) 8 For the training of the body has limited benefit,(E) but godliness is beneficial in every way, since it holds promise for the present life and also for the life to come.(F) 9 This saying is trustworthy and deserves full acceptance.(G) 10 For this reason we labor and strive,[a] because we have put our hope in the living God,(H) who is the Savior(I) of all people,(J) especially of those who believe.

1 Timothy 4:6-10
New Revised Standard Version Updated Edition
A Good Minister of Jesus Christ
6 If you put these instructions before the brothers and sisters, you will be a good servant[a] of Christ Jesus, nourished on the words of the faith and of the sound teaching that you have followed.(A) 7 Have nothing to do with profane and foolish tales. Train yourself in godliness,(B) 8 for, while physical training is of some value, godliness is valuable in every way, holding promise for both the present life and the life to come.(C) 9 The saying is sure and worthy of full acceptance. 10 For to this end we toil and suffer reproach,[b] because we have our hope set on the living God, who is the Savior of all people, especially of those who believe.(D)
